Coach Lorraine Robinson comes to Saint Joseph's as an accomplished high school Cross Country and Track and Field Coach, spending the last 14 years at Plymouth Regional High School in Plymouth, New Hampshire where she teamed with her husband, Dave, to cultivate/develop numerous State Champions, State All Stars, League Champions and NHIAA awarded "Sportsmanship" awards.

More recently, following the Robinson's resignation from Head Coaching duties in Cross Country, Lorraine was honored with two jointly shared awards: the first annual "Voice of New Hampshire in Honor of Tom McGrath" for exemplary service to Cross Country and Track and Field in NH and the "Finale In The Valley" award for years of service to the Waterville Valley XC League and the Plymouth Regional High School Cross Country and Track and Field programs.

Lorraine was a career elementary level teacher from 1970 to 2002.  She graduated from Framingham State College in 1970 with a B.S in Education and a Certificate in Reading in 1978 from Worcester State College.  Lorraine's love for and participation in sports and recreation now spans over 50 years and includes directing aquatic and swim programs, playing college basketball and coaching cross country, basketball and track and field at various levels throughout her career.
